How to Request a Lucky Emperor Withdrawal
To initiate a withdrawal, log in and open the cashier's withdrawal controls. Choose one of the methods displayed for the account, check its minimum, maximum and any fee, then enter an amount inside those limits. Confirm the payment information before submitting the request. The cashier status will show whether processing continues or verification is required; no fixed UK completion time applies to every method or account.
- Log in and open the cashier.
- Confirm that the balance is withdrawable and that applicable bonus wagering is complete.
- Choose one of the withdrawal methods displayed for the account.
- Enter an amount inside the method's current limits and check any fee.
- Confirm the payment information, submit the request and monitor its status.

When Bonus Funds Affect Cashout
Bonus funds at Lucky Emperor can affect your ability to withdraw winnings, particularly when wagering requirements remain outstanding. For example, the no-deposit chip carries a wagering requirement of 30x the bonus amount, which must be completed before cashout. Only eligible games contribute towards meeting these wagering conditions, so playing restricted games may not count. Until wagering is fully satisfied, your balance may be restricted and unavailable for withdrawal. Some bonus terms also specify a maximum cashout amount, but this applies only if confirmed in the live terms. Understanding how bonus wagering conditions influence your available balance is essential to avoid unexpected withdrawal restrictions. Completing the wagering requirements ensures that your bonus funds are converted into withdrawable cash.
